BackHotel Borowiecki in Łódź: Analysis of a facility that exceeds expectations
Hotel Borowiecki, located at 7/9 Marcina Kasprzaka Street in Łódź, is a facility that, on paper, is classified as a three-star hotel, but many guests believe its standard and quality of service far exceed that category. It has earned a solid reputation among both business travelers and tourists, offering comfortable accommodation at a very competitive price. Comfort and standard of rooms
The foundation of every good stay is the quality of the accommodation offered. Hotel Borowiecki offers 56 rooms, including singles, doubles (with one or two beds), deluxe rooms, and spacious apartments. Guests regularly comment that the accommodations are not only clean and well-maintained but also functionally furnished and spacious. Standard amenities include a comfortable work desk, a significant convenience for business travelers, as well as tea and coffee making facilities. The interiors, decorated in subdued colors, encourage relaxation. Importantly, the property also offers apartments with a separate living area, which can be an excellent alternative for those seeking something akin to a vacation apartment or a luxury department during their city break.
Gastronomy – the culinary asset of the hotel
One of the most frequently and enthusiastically praised aspects of a stay at the Borowiecki Hotel is the breakfast. Guests describe it as "absolutely fantastic" and "above average." The breakfast buffet impresses with its variety: from a wide selection of fresh bread, croissants, cakes, fruit, to a rich selection of cheeses and cold cuts. The hot food stations are particularly impressive, offering pancakes, crepes, various types of eggs, sausages, and grilled vegetables. Such a generous breakfast, included in the room rate, is a perfect start to the day and is an added value that sets this hotel apart from other properties in a similar price range.
The hotel also houses the Tkalnia Smaku Restaurant, which serves Polish and international cuisine, with a clear nod to the culinary traditions of the Łódź region. Guests praise its delicious dishes and affordable prices, making it a convenient option for lunch or dinner without having to leave the property. The restaurant is also prepared for younger guests, offering a special menu.
Additional amenities and services
Relaxation and recreation
Hotel Borowiecki proves that it's not just a place to sleep; it offers something more, approaching the character of a cozy city resort . A major plus, often highlighted by guests, is the spa area with a jacuzzi and sauna, which is included in the room rate. It's the perfect place to relax after a day of business meetings or sightseeing. There's also a small gym and a pool table, perfect for relaxing in the evening.
Parking and location
In a large city, free, monitored parking is a huge advantage. Hotel Borowiecki offers its guests a large parking lot, eliminating the hassle of searching for a parking space and the associated costs. The property's location is considered excellent – proximity to public transport provides easy access to the city center and key attractions, such as Manufaktura and the Atlas Arena. For many guests, this is the perfect compromise between peace and quiet and convenient access to key city attractions.
